.gap-tb-10{margin-top:1rem;margin-bottom:1rem}.toolbar{position:sticky;display:flex;justify-content:space-between;align-items:center;padding:1.1rem 20px 1.2rem;top:var(--header-bottom-position);background-color:#fff;z-index:8;transition-property:top;transition-timing-function:ease-in;transition-duration:.22s;border-bottom:1px solid rgb(var(--color-black))}@media screen and (min-width: 991px){.overflow-hidden:not(.header-mega-open) #shopify-section-header{z-index:4}.overflow-hidden:not(.header-mega-open) .toolbar{z-index:101}.overflow-hidden.modal-open #shopify-section-header{z-index:100}.overflow-hidden.modal-open .toolbar{z-index:8}}@media screen and (max-width: 990px){.overflow-hidden:not(.header-drawer-open) .toolbar{z-index:101}.overflow-hidden.modal-open #shopify-section-header{z-index:100}.overflow-hidden.modal-open .toolbar{z-index:8}}.toolbar-right{display:flex;gap:1.5rem}.toolbar-right>div{text-transform:uppercase;font-family:var(--font-family-heading-9);font-style:normal;font-weight:600;font-size:16px;line-height:19px;position:relative}.main-grid{height:100%;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-auto-flow:row;align-content:center;margin-bottom:-1px;border-left:1px solid rgb(var(--color-black))}.four-grid.main-grid{grid-template-columns:repeat(4,minmax(0,1fr))}.main-grid .product-card{padding:0}.main-grid.four-grid .product-card{width:100%}.js body .mobile-facets__submenu{position:unset}body .mobile-facets__close-button,.mobile-facets__submenu .mobile-facets__footer,body .active-facets,.facet-filters__sort+.icon-caret{display:none}.js body .mobile-facets .submenu-open{visibility:visible}body .mobile-facets__inner{min-width:464px}.promotional-banner{width:100%;border-right:1px solid rgb(var(--color-black));border-top:none;border-bottom:1px solid rgb(var(--color-black))}.promotional-banner-inner{display:flex}.banner-left{width:33.33%}.banner-right{flex-grow:1;position:relative;max-width:66.66%}.promotional-banner-type2 .banner-right{max-width:100%;height:100%}.main-grid .promotional-banner .product-card{width:100%}.promotional-banner .clp-hero-content{position:absolute;top:0;left:0;color:#fff;text-align:center;margin:0 auto;padding:2.5rem 2rem;width:100%;height:100%;display:grid;z-index:2}.promotional-banner .clp-hero-content .full{max-width:590px}.promotional-banner .action-buttons{margin-top:0;display:flex;justify-content:center}.content-pos-top-left{justify-content:left;align-items:start}.content-pos-top-center{justify-content:center;align-items:start}.content-pos-top-right{justify-content:right;align-items:start}.content-pos-middle-left{justify-content:left;align-items:center}.content-pos-middle-center{justify-content:center;align-items:center}.content-pos-middle-right{justify-content:right;align-items:center}.content-pos-bottom-left{justify-content:left;align-items:end}.content-pos-bottom-center{justify-content:center;align-items:end}.content-pos-bottom-right{justify-content:right;align-items:end}@media (max-width: 768px){.promotional-banner .action-buttons{display:block}.content-pos-mb-top-left{justify-content:left;align-items:start}.content-pos-mb-top-center{justify-content:center;align-items:start}.content-pos-mb-top-right{justify-content:right;align-items:start}.content-pos-mb-middle-left{justify-content:left;align-items:center}.content-pos-mb-middle-center{justify-content:center;align-items:center}.content-pos-mb-middle-right{justify-content:right;align-items:center}.content-pos-mb-bottom-left{justify-content:left;align-items:end}.content-pos-mb-bottom-center{justify-content:center;align-items:end}.content-pos-mb-bottom-right{justify-content:right;align-items:end}.promotional-banner .clp-hero-content .full{max-width:100%}}.promotional-banner .action-buttons a:only-child{margin:0}.promotional-banner .action-buttons a:not(:first-child){margin-left:10px}@media (max-width: 768px){.promotional-banner .action-buttons a:not(:first-child){margin-left:0;margin-top:10px}}.promotional-banner{display:block;grid-row:3/5;grid-column:2/4}.four-grid .promotional-banner{display:block;grid-row:3/5;grid-column:3/5}body details .close-facets-drawer{top:26px;opacity:1;display:flex}body .mobile-facets__header{border:unset;padding:16px 20px 22px;text-align:left;height:var(--header-height)}.js body .mobile-facets .submenu-open{padding:0 38px;display:flex;flex-wrap:wrap;flex-direction:unset}body .mobile-facets__summary{padding-left:0;padding-bottom:15px;pointer-events:none}body .mobile-facets__label{padding:0;cursor:pointer}.mobile-facets__main>details{width:100%;max-width:100%;padding:2.8rem 0 3rem;border-top:none}.mobile-facets__main>details+details{border-top:1px solid rgb(var(--color-black))}.mobile-facets__details .mobile-facets__minus,.mobile-facets__details.menu-opened .mobile-facets__plus{display:none}.mobile-facets__details .mobile-facets__plus,.mobile-facets__details.menu-opened .mobile-facets__minus{display:block}.mobile-facets__label>input[type=checkbox]:checked~.icon-unchecked,body .mobile-facets__label .icon-checkmark,body .mobile-facets__checkbox:checked+.mobile-facets__highlight{display:none}body .mobile-facets__label .icon-checkmark{position:unset}.mobile-facets__label>input[type=checkbox]:checked~.icon-checkmark{display:block}body .mobile-facets__summary>div{font-family:var(--font-heading-family);font-style:normal;font-weight:700;font-size:14px;line-height:18px;display:flex;flex-direction:row;justify-content:space-between;width:100%}body .mobile-facets__summary>div .icon{width:18px;height:18px}body .mobile-facets__label>span[aria-hidden=true]{font-family:var(--font-heading-family);font-style:normal;font-weight:500;font-size:14px;line-height:18px;text-transform:initial}body .mobile-facets__footer{min-width:100%;padding:0 0 45px;justify-content:space-between;display:flex;flex-direction:row-reverse;border:unset}body .mobile-facets__footer .button:after{display:none}body .facets-vertical-sort{display:none}body .facets-container-drawer{padding:0;flex-flow:unset}body .facets-container-drawer .mobile-facets__wrapper{margin:0}body .mobile-facets__open{padding:0}.sort-by-options{display:none;position:absolute;right:-19px;top:3rem;background-color:#fff;z-index:9;min-width:16.5rem;padding:1.5rem 1rem 1.3rem;border:#000 1px solid;border-right:none}.sort-by-options span{margin-bottom:15px;color:#000;text-transform:capitalize;text-transform:uppercase}.sort-by-options.active{display:flex;flex-direction:column}.js body .mobile-facets .submenu-opened{visibility:visible}.js body .mobile-facets .submenu-opened{padding:0 20px;display:flex;flex-flow:column nowrap}.banner-right .clp-hero,.banner-right .clp-hero-inner,.banner-right .clp-hero-image,.banner-right .media{height:100%}.sort-by-options span:last-child{margin:0}.sort-by-options span.selected{text-decoration:underline;text-underline-offset:.5rem;text-decoration-thickness:.1rem}.promotional-banner .banner-left>div:nth-child(1){margin-bottom:20px}.overflow-hidden-mobile .section--header{pointer-events:none}html[data-scrolldir=down] .toolbar{transition-timing-function:ease-out}.facets-hide{display:none}.extra-index{z-index:99}.clp-breadcrumbs{display:flex;gap:1.5rem}.promo-banner-grid-inner p{margin-top:7px}.main-grid{visibility:visible;opacity:1;transition:all .5s ease-in}.main-grid.transition-added{transition:visibility .2s ease-out;visibility:hidden;opacity:0}.product-card-marketplace:hover .hover-image{display:block!important}@media screen and (min-width: 769px){.hidden-mobile{display:block}.hidden-desktop{display:none!important}.option-name-custom.hidden-mobile{display:inline-flex!important}.clp-hero-content.content-alig-left{text-align:left}.clp-hero-content.content-alig-left .action-buttons{justify-content:flex-start}.clp-hero-content.content-alig-right{text-align:right}.clp-hero-content.content-alig-right .action-buttons{justify-content:flex-end}.clp-hero-content.content-alig-center{text-align:center}.clp-hero-content.content-alig-center .action-buttons{justify-content:center}.promotional-banner-type1 .banner-left>div{padding:0 1px;display:flex}.promotional-banner.one-column .clp-hero-content{min-width:100%;position:absolute;top:0;left:0;padding:2rem;z-index:2}.promotional-banner.two-column:not(.block--half) .clp-hero-content{min-width:100%;position:relative;top:0;left:0;padding:2rem}.promotional-banner.two-column:not(.block--half) .clp-hero-inner{display:grid;grid-template-columns:1fr 1fr}.promotional-banner.two-column.reverse .clp-hero-image{order:1}.no-image .clp-hero-content--inner{max-width:100%;display:flex;gap:2rem;align-items:center}.no-image .clp-hero-content--inner .collection-title{max-width:464px;width:100%;display:flex;align-items:center}}@media screen and (max-width: 768px){.main-grid,.four-grid.main-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.single-grid.main-grid{grid-template-columns:repeat(1,minmax(0,1fr))}.promotional-banner .clp-hero-content.content-pos-bottom{bottom:42px}.promotional-banner .clp-hero-content.content-pos-top{top:20px}.hidden-mobile{display:none}.hidden-desktop{display:block}.toolbar{padding:0;flex-direction:column;align-items:start}.toolbar-right>div{font-style:normal;font-weight:600;font-size:12px;line-height:14px}.toolbar-left{padding:1.2rem 1.5rem;border-bottom:1px solid rgb(var(--color-black));width:100%}.clp-breadcrumbs{gap:6px}.toolbar-right{padding:1.2rem 1.5rem;justify-content:space-between;align-items:center;width:100%}.toolbar-right .grid-toggles{order:1}.toolbar-right .filters{order:2}.toolbar-right .sort-by{order:0}.main-grid.single-grid .product-card{width:100%}.sort-by-options{top:26px;right:unset;left:-15px;border-right:1px solid;padding-left:1.5rem}.promotional-banner-inner{flex-direction:column-reverse}.banner-left{width:100%}.banner-right{max-width:100%;margin-bottom:30px}.promotional-banner-type2 .banner-right{max-width:100%}.promotional-banner .clp-hero-content{width:100%;max-width:100%;padding:15px}.promotional-banner .clp-hero-inner{min-height:55rem}.promotional-banner.two-column .show-mobile-image{display:flex;flex-direction:column}.promotional-banner.two-column .show-mobile-image .clp-hero-content{position:relative}.promotional-banner .action-buttons a{flex-grow:1;height:38px;font-size:12px;line-height:14px}.promotional-banner .action-buttons a:only-child{min-width:196px;height:38px;flex-grow:unset}.main-grid.four-grid .product-card{width:100%}body .mobile-facets__header{padding:18px 20px}.js body .mobile-facets .submenu-open{padding:0 12px}body .mobile-facets__summary>div{font-size:12px}body .mobile-facets__label>span[aria-hidden=true]{font-size:12px}body .mobile-facets__inner{min-width:100%}.sort-by-options span{font-size:12px}.promotional-banner{display:block;grid-row:3;grid-column:1/3}.single-grid .promotional-banner,.four-grid .promotional-banner{display:block;grid-row:4;grid-column:1/2}.main-grid:not(.single-grid) .award-label svg{width:40px;height:40px}.main-grid:not(.single-grid) .promotional-banner-type1.promotional-banner .banner-left>div{margin:0;padding:1px}.four-grid .promotional-banner-type1.promotional-banner,.main-grid .product-card[hide-and-show]{display:block}.clp-hero-content.content-alig-mb-left{text-align:left}.clp-hero-content.content-alig-mb-left .action-buttons{justify-content:flex-start}.clp-hero-content.content-alig-mb-right{text-align:right}.clp-hero-content.content-alig-mb-right .action-buttons{justify-content:flex-end}.clp-hero-content.content-alig-mb-center{text-align:center}.clp-hero-content.content-alig-mb-center .action-buttons{justify-content:center}.clp-hero-banner .clp-hero-content{width:100%}html[data-scrolldir=up] .toolbar{top:var(--header-bottom-position)!important}.clp-top.toolbar-mobile{position:relative;background-color:#fff;height:39px}.clp-top.toolbar-mobile .toolbar-left{position:static;z-index:5;transform:translateY(- var(--header-height));background-color:#fff;transition:all .3s ease-in-out;width:100%}html[data-scrolldir=up] .clp-top.toolbar-mobile .toolbar-left{position:fixed;transition:top .3s ease-out}}.active-underline{text-decoration:underline;text-underline-offset:.5rem;text-decoration-thickness:.1rem}.promotional-banner-type2 .link.link--covering{z-index:4}.promotional-banner.no-image .clp-hero-inner{min-height:55rem}@media screen and (min-width: 769px){.promotional-banner-type2:not(.no-image):not(.two-column) .clp-hero-inner:before,.clp-hero-banner .clp-hero-inner:not(.no-image):not(.two-column):before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.hidden-desktop-count{display:none!important}}@media screen and (max-width: 768px){.promotional-banner-type2:not(.no-image-mobile):not(.two-column) .clp-hero-inner:before,.clp-hero-banner .clp-hero-inner:not(.no-image-mobile):before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.hidden-mobile-count{display:none!important}}.clp-pagination{display:flex;gap:1.5rem;list-style:none;padding:.9rem 2rem 1.2rem;align-items:center;justify-content:flex-end}.clp-pagination .active{text-decoration:underline;text-underline-offset:.4rem}.clp-pagination .disabled{color:rgb(var(--color-grey-1));display:none}.clp-pagination-container:before{content:" ";background:rgb(var(--color-black));width:100%;height:1px;z-index:1;position:absolute}@media screen and (max-width: 768px){.clp-pagination{padding:1.1rem 1.5rem}}
/*# sourceMappingURL=/cdn/shop/t/475/assets/clp-main.css.map?v=37144856750084737271699285144 */
